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Mongolian Three-toed Jerboa | Screaming Piha |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Passeriformes (Songbirds) |
| Family | Dipodidae | Cotingidae |
| Genus | Stylodipus | Lipaugus |
| Species | Stylodipus andrewsi | Lipaugus vociferans |
Evolutionary Relationship
Mongolian Three-toed Jerboa and Screaming Piha share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
